Change logs for libusb source package in Sid

  • libusb (2:0.1.12-35) unstable; urgency=medium
    
      * Upload to unstable. 
    
     -- Aurelien Jarno <email address hidden>  Sat, 30 Dec 2023 11:46:48 +0100
  • libusb (2:0.1.12-33) unstable; urgency=medium
    
      * Drop udeb, it is not used anymore.
      * Simplify debian/rules now that a single build is needed.
      * Switch to debhelper 13, the declarative way.
      * Set Rules-Requires-Root to no.
      * Bump Standards-Version to 4.6.2 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Sun, 19 Nov 2023 13:05:24 +0100
  • libusb (2:0.1.12-32) unstable; urgency=medium
    
      * Update debian/patches/12_ENAMETOOLONG.diff to handle more failures with
        GCC 8 (closes: #897799).
      * Downgrade priority to optional following the recent policy change (closes:
        #893556).
      * Bump Standards-Version to 4.1.4.
    
     -- Aurelien Jarno <email address hidden>  Fri, 04 May 2018 20:07:10 +0000
  • libusb (2:0.1.12-31) unstable; urgency=medium
    
      * Add patches/12_ENAMETOOLONG.diff to correctly handle too long filename
        failures and FTBFS with GCC 7 (closes: #853511).
    
     -- Aurelien Jarno <email address hidden>  Wed, 19 Apr 2017 13:50:36 +0000
  • libusb (2:0.1.12-30) unstable; urgency=medium
    
      * Fix call to printf when creating libusb.so (closes: #823525).
    
     -- Aurelien Jarno <email address hidden>  Thu, 05 May 2016 19:32:19 +0000
  • libusb (2:0.1.12-29) unstable; urgency=medium
    
      * Drop packages providing the C++ library. It is unused in the archive
        and new developments should use libusb 1.0 instead (closes: #820510).
      * Use portable shell construct in debian/rules, thanks to Daniel Shahaf for
        the patch (closes: #823123).
      * Bump Standards-Version to 3.9.8 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Sun, 01 May 2016 17:00:14 +0200
  • libusb (2:0.1.12-28) unstable; urgency=medium
    
      * Rewrite debian/rules using dh.
      * debian/control: rename XC-Package-Type into Package-Type.
      * debian/control: improve descriptions.
      * debian/copyright: point to LGPL-2 instead of LGPL symlink.
      * Replace /usr/lib/$triplet/libusb.so by a linker script, in the hope it
        will make everybody happy (closes: #706278, #763195, #766808).
    
     -- Aurelien Jarno <email address hidden>  Fri, 08 Jan 2016 13:56:08 +0100
  • libusb (2:0.1.12-27) unstable; urgency=medium
    
      * Upload to unstable. 
      * Mention in debian/copyright that usb.h.in and/or usb.h may also be 
        distributed under the BSD license (closes: #794378).
    
     -- Aurelien Jarno <email address hidden>  Mon, 03 Aug 2015 16:04:52 +0200
  • libusb (2:0.1.12-25) unstable; urgency=medium
    
    
      * Move /usr/lib/$multiarch/libusb-0.1.so.4 from libusb-0.1-4 to
        libusb-dev (closes: #763195) and add the corresponding Replaces:.
      * Drop pre-Lenny Conflicts: and Replaces:.
      * Bump Standards-Version to 3.9.6 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Tue, 21 Oct 2014 20:43:38 +0200
  • libusb (2:0.1.12-24) unstable; urgency=medium
    
    
      * Use dh-autoreconf instead of doing so using patches (closes: #748855).
      * Drop now useless patches 90_am_maintainer_mode.diff and
        92_autoreconf.diff.
      * Stop updating config.guess and config.sub at build time.
      * Add 11_transfer_timeout.diff patch from Sam Thursfield to fix timeout
        handling in some corner cases (closes: #731422).
      * Bumped Standards-Version to 3.9.5 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Thu, 03 Jul 2014 20:17:03 +0200
  • libusb (2:0.1.12-23.3) unstable; urgency=low
    
    
      * Non-maintainer upload.
      * Build in obj-$(DEB_HOST_GNU_TYPE) rather than obj-$(DEB_BUILD_GNU_TYPE),
        which is less confusing since the former corresponds to the architecture
        we're building for.
      * Cross-build the udeb pass if requested, as well as the deb pass (closes:
        #694016).
    
     -- Colin Watson <email address hidden>  Thu, 14 Nov 2013 11:58:14 +0000
  • libusb (2:0.1.12-23.2) unstable; urgency=low
    
    
      * Non-maintainer upload.
      * libusb-dev: Ship /usr/lib/<triplet>/libusb-0.1.so.4 ->
        /lib/<triplet>/libusb-0.1.so.4 symlink to prevent spurious creation of
        that SONAME link by ldconfig.  (Closes: #706278)
    
     -- Andreas Beckmann <email address hidden>  Fri, 24 May 2013 11:56:39 +0200
  • libusb (2:0.1.12-23+nmu1) unstable; urgency=low
    
    
      * Non-maintainer upload.
      * Fix kfreebsd-* FTBFS: ignore the result of the (BSD-only)
        HAVE_OLD_DEV_USB_USB_H configure check, which started misbehaving in 2012.
        We ignore the system-provided API in favour of an embedded copy of a header
        file anyway (closes: #668026).
    
     -- Marcin Owsiany <email address hidden>  Sat, 22 Sep 2012 14:10:38 +0100
  • libusb (2:0.1.12-23) unstable; urgency=low
    
    
      * Enable the patches in debian/patches/series. 
    
     -- Aurelien Jarno <email address hidden>  Sun, 03 Jun 2012 18:31:13 +0200
  • libusb (2:0.1.12-22) unstable; urgency=low
    
    
      * Add a dummy implementation for OSes without USB support (closes: #668950).
    
     -- Aurelien Jarno <email address hidden>  Sun, 03 Jun 2012 16:44:33 +0200
  • libusb (2:0.1.12-21) unstable; urgency=low
    
    
      * Fix hardening flags for C++ (closes: #665308).
      * Fix udeb optimizationf flags.
      * Bumped Standards-Version to 3.9.3 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Tue, 03 Apr 2012 23:12:28 +0200
  • libusb (2:0.1.12-20) unstable; urgency=low
    
    
      * Add symbols files.
      * Enable hardened build flags (closes: #653742).
      * Remove the /usr/lib/libusb-0.1.so.4 -> /lib/libusb-0.1.so.4 symlink
        as the dpkg-dev bug has been fixed.
    
     -- Aurelien Jarno <email address hidden>  Sat, 31 Dec 2011 01:48:41 +0100
  • libusb (2:0.1.12-19) unstable; urgency=low
    
    
      * Change package format to 3.0 (quilt).
        - Drop build-depends on quilt.
        - Remove patch and unpatch rules.
      * Convert to multiarch (closes: bug#528205):
        - Drop cross-compilation support, the multiarch directory should be
          use instead.
        - Bump debhelper build-dep to >= 8.1.3 for multiarch.
        - Add Pre-Depends: ${misc:Pre-Depends} to libusb-0.1-4 and 
          libusb++-0.1-4, set them Multi-Arch: same.
        - Install the libraries in the multiarch path.
        - Drop the .la files.
    
     -- Aurelien Jarno <email address hidden>  Tue, 19 Jul 2011 18:14:12 +0200
  • libusb (2:0.1.12-18) unstable; urgency=low
      * Upgraded policy compliance to 3.9.2 (no changes).  * Empty dependency_libs in /usr/lib/libusb.la (closes: bug#633338). -- Aurelien Jarno <email address hidden>  Tue, 19 Jul 2011 11:24:47 +0200
  • libusb (2:0.1.12-17) unstable; urgency=low
      * Add debian/patches/08_bus_location.diff to fill the location field    of the usb_bus structure while enumerating busses (closes:     bug#611958).  * Upgraded policy compliance to 3.9.1 (no changes). -- Aurelien Jarno <email address hidden>  Sun, 06 Feb 2011 16:37:53 +0100
  • libusb (2:0.1.12-16) unstable; urgency=low
    
    
      * Add debian/patches/07_altsetting_alloc.patch based on a patch from
        Pawel Kot to fix crashes with some USB devices, due to calls to 
        free() with uninitialized pointers.
      * Upgraded policy compliance to 3.9.0 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Tue, 31 Aug 2010 20:01:39 +0200
  • libusb (2:0.1.12-15) unstable; urgency=low
    
    
      * Don't include config.guess/config.sub in 91_autoreconf.diff (closes:
        bug#538675).
      * Upgraded policy compliance to 3.8.4 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Mon, 24 May 2010 23:54:07 +0200
  • libusb (2:0.1.12-14) unstable; urgency=low
    
    
      * Add debian/patches/06_bsd.diff to fix build with kFreeBSD headers
        8.0.
      * Upgraded policy compliance to 3.8.3 (no changes).
    
     -- Aurelien Jarno <email address hidden>  Mon, 25 Jan 2010 11:17:49 +0100
  • libusb (2:0.1.12-13) unstable; urgency=low
    
    
      * Use quilt to manage patches.
      * debian/rules: fix cross build support.
      * Add debian/patches/05_emdebian.diff from Neil Williams
        (closes: bug#492555).
    
     -- Aurelien Jarno <email address hidden>  Fri, 05 Sep 2008 11:43:10 +0200